CHANGE IN INDEBTEDNESS DURING YEAR,
LOCAL TOLL FACILITIES - 2004 1/

OCTOBER 2006 (THOUSANDS OF DOLLARS) Table LGB-2T
STATE NAME OF FACILITY OBLIGATIONS OUTSTANDING BEGINNING OF YEAR OBLIGATIONS ISSUED OBLIGATIONS RETIRED OBLIGATIONS OUTSTANDING END OF YEAR
ORIGINAL ISSUES REFUNDING ISSUES TOTAL BY CURRENT REVENUES OR SINKING FUNDS BY REFUNDING TOTAL
California Foothill/Eastern Toll Roads 2,848,740 - - - 5,175 - 5,175 2,843,565
Golden Gate Bridge 61,000 - - - - - - 61,000
State Route 91 Express Lanes 135,000 60,265 135,000 195,265 - 135,000 135,000 195,265
San Joaquin Hills Toll Road 3,576,955 - - - 13,785 - 13,785 3,563,170
Total 6,621,695 60,265 135,000 195,265 18,960 135,000 153,960 6,663,000
Colorado E-470 Beltway 1,805,149 - 345,440 345,440 14,795 133,025 147,820 2,002,769
Pikes Peak Toll Highway 1,000 - - - 42 - 42 958
Total 1,806,149 - 345,440 345,440 14,837 133,025 147,862 2,003,727
Florida Broad Causeway 5,344 - - - 598 - 598 4,746
Lee County Toll Bridges 2/ 163,964 22,270 60,899 83,169 6,912 60,899 67,811 179,322
Osceola Parkway 272,760 70,231 110,935 181,166 70,231 110,935 181,166 272,760
Pensacola Beach Bridge 14,775 - - - - - - 14,775
Total 456,843 92,501 171,834 264,335 77,741 171,834 249,575 471,603
Illinois Calumet Skyway Toll Bridge (Chicago Skyway) 437,910 - - - 14,310 - 14,310 423,600
Rock Island Centennial Bridge 1,326 - - - 276 - 276 1,050
Total 439,236 - - - 14,586 - 14,586 424,650
Maine Machigonne II and Rebel Ferries 450 - - - 75 - 75 375
Massachusetts Woods Hole, Martha's Vineyard and Nantucket Ferries 29,765 30,989 7,426 38,415 4,029 7,426 11,455 56,725
Nebraska Bellevue Bridge 3/ 2,800 - - - - - - 2,800
Burt County Missouri River (Decatur) Bridge 9 - - - - - - 9
Total 2,809 - - - - - - 2,809
New Jersey Cape May County Bridges 5,745 - - - 305 - 305 5,440
Tacony-Palmyra and Burlington-Bristol Bridges 23,300 - - - 1,745 - 1,745 21,555
Total 29,045 - - - 2,050 - 2,050 26,995
New York Atlantic Beach Bridge 7,440 - - - 170 - 170 7,270
Triborough Bridges and Tunnels 4/ 1,284,118 250,000 - 250,000 7,655 - 7,655 1,526,463
Total 1,291,558 250,000 - 250,000 7,825 - 7,825 1,533,733
Oregon Hood River - White Salmon Bridge 2,667 8,000 - 8,000 - - - 10,667
Texas Cameron County International Toll Bridge 26,175 695 695 1,390 695 695 1,390 26,175
Del Rio International Bridge 3,330 - - - 285 - 285 3,045
Eagle Pass-Piedras Negras International Bridge 17,310 - - - 815 - 815 16,495
Fort Bend Toll Road 63,695 72,195 - 72,195 - - - 135,890
Harris County Toll Facilities 5/ 1,600,986 - 321,500 321,500 25,484 321,500 346,984 1,575,502
Laredo-Nuevo Laredo International Bridge 55,345 4,470 1,465 5,935 2,855 1,465 4,320 56,960
McAllen International Toll Bridge 2,120 - - - 190 - 190 1,930
Pharr-Reynosa International Toll Bridge 18,195 4,590 - 4,590 4,045 - 4,045 18,740
Roma International Toll Bridge 2,806 - - - 345 - 345 2,461
San Luis Pass-Vacek Bridge 6,845 - - - 375 - 375 6,470
Zaragosa Bridge 1,292 1,917 - 1,917 1,172 - 1,172 2,037
Total 1,798,099 83,867 323,660 407,527 36,261 323,660 359,921 1,845,705
Virginia Chesapeake Expressway 21,358 10 - 10 - - - 21,368
Richmond Expressway System 167,196 - - - 3,245 - 3,245 163,951
Total 188,554 10 - 10 3,245 - 3,245 185,319
Grand Total   12,666,870 525,632 983,360 1,508,992 179,609 770,945 950,554 13,225,308

Footnotes

1/ This table summarizes the debt status of publicly owned toll facilities operated by local governments, local road and bridge districts and specially created authorities. Only facilities with outstanding bonds are included.

2/ Lee County Bridges consists of the Cape Coral Bridge, the Midpoint Bridge, and the Sanibel Bridge and Causeway.

3/ Toll data estimated by FHWA.

4/ Facility is also responsible for approximately $3.0 billion of bonds issued for mass transit purposes.

5/ Harris County Toll Facilities consist of the Harris County Toll Road and the Jesse Jones Memorial Toll Bridge.
